Answer:
a-1. The present value of Plan 1 = $93.08
a-2. The deal 2 which involves paying immediately adn taking the 10% discount is better.
Explanation:
a-1.
The interest rate of 5% is taken as the discount rate to convert future cash flows into the present value.
The First payment plan with installments has a present value of,
Present Value-Plan 1 = 25 + 25/1.05 + 25/1.05² + 25/1.05³ = $93.08
a-2.
The first plan will cost $93.08 in the present value.
The second plan will involve immediate payment and a discount of 10%vwhch makes the present value of plan 2 as $90 (100 - (100*0.1)).
Thus, the second deal or deal involving immediate payment and taking the discount is better.

Answer: is a seller that has the ability to control to some degree the price of the product it sells.
Explanation:
A price maker is a firm with the ability to influence the market price of its goods or services.
Features of a price makers
1. They are usually monopolies
2. They have a downward-sloping demand curve
3 The goods they produce do not have perfect substitutes,

Net present value (NPV) refers to the present value of cash inflows minus the present value of cash outflows over a specified period of time.
On its own, present value (PV) refers the value that a future sum of money or stream of cash flows has now or currently given a specified rate of return. The formula for calculating the PV is given as follows:
PV = FV / (1 + r)^n
Where,
FV = Future value
r = discount rate. This is given as 10% in this question
n = Relevant period, e.g. year
